Charlotte A. (McClain) Milligan
Waynesboro, Pa.

Charlotte A. (McClain) Milligan, 78, a resident of Providence Place, Chambersburg, and formerly of 91 S. Price Ave., Waynesboro, died Monday evening, July 11, 2011, in the Chambersburg Hospital. She had been in failing health for the past six months.
Born Jan. 9, 1933, in Waynesboro, she was the daughter of the late Lewis N. and Loretta (Harbaugh) McClain. She lived her early life in the Sabillasville, Md., area and attended Thurmont High School.
She and her husband, the late Rudy R. Milligan, were married on June 15, 1957, in Sabillasville, Md. They moved to South Price Avenue in 1994. Mr. Milligan died on May 17, 2010.
Mrs. Milligan was an operator for United Telephone Co. for 11 years. She was also employed at various local stores, including Smith's Drug of Blue Ridge Summit, Pa., Worth's in Waynesboro and Grant's in Waynesboro.
She was a member of St. John's United Church of Christ, Sabillasville, and enjoyed playing cards, especially canasta.
She is survived by three children, Sharon Y. Logan of Parker, Colo., Ramona D. Gerbig of Orlando, Fla., and Reynold N. Milligan of Cascade, Md.; two grandsons, Travis Gerbig and Jared Gerbig, both of Orlando; her sister in law, Mary Frances Dimeo of Newville, N.J.; and two nephews.

In addition to her husband, she was preceded in death by one sister, Betty M. Martin.
